McMaster employees enjoy annual M.E.S.S.! Marauder basketball event

Photo courtesy of Lorraine Redford. “]More than 500 McMaster employees and their families cheered on the men's and women's basketball teams at the annual M.E.S.S.! basketball event on Saturday, Jan. 26.
The event started just prior to the tip-off to the Marauder women's game, and lasted until the end of the men's game. Participants were provided with a wristband upon entry, which gave them access to the games, private refreshment area, complimentary face-painting and draw prizes.
The two games proved to be very exciting, with the women's team claiming a 73-59 victory and the men's team doing the same with a final score of 75-57. Full coverage of both the women's and men's games is available on the Athletics and Recreation website.
McMaster alumnus Tom Mays performed the national anthem and was excited that his debut solo performance of the anthem was at a McMaster event. The ceremonial tip-offs were thrown by long-time employees Terri Jones, School of the Arts, and Fred Hall, associate vice-president (academic) for the women's and men's games, respectively.
“This event is always very popular with McMaster employees and their families,” said Pat Harris, current chair of M.E.S.S.! “It is a great way to spend a cold winter's afternoon with family and friends, and there is a feeling of camaraderie among all of the McMaster fans.”
